You'll desire to clean the area around the tear that you will be covering well. To clean up the roofing, make use of scrubing alcohol and either a dustcloth or paper towels.
Allow it dry entirely before carrying on. Applying the Externabond tape After the area has thoroughly dried out from cleaning, it's time to add the Eternabond tape. Pomona Rv Rubber Roof Repair, which is a RV roof repair tape. Eternabond makes the very best RV roof covering tapes and is a fantastic product to carry hand for the emergency situation fixing of a dripping roofing.
Eliminate the support and use very carefully over the tear in the roofing system. Once it has actually touched the roofing system it sticks pretty swiftly so you'll wish to see to it and placement it right the first time. Beginning with one side and smooth it out. Press strongly and continue to scrub it and smooth out the spot for several mins.
This rubber sealer produces a safe secondary seal on your rubber roofing and ensures that the leak is effectively sealed. This is most likely the exact same sealer that was utilized on your RV roof to secure around the roofing vents, ac system, and so on. There are a great deal of Dicor recreational vehicle roof repair service items that you can purchase including roofing system coatings, roofing system sealer, and much more for the surface of your roof.
If the damages gets on the side of your camper roof covering like ours was, you may have some Dicor that diminishes the side. Wipe any excess off and do not allow it to run down too far. This is a self-leveling sealant so you should wind up with a relatively level spot.
Over time, it will totally set and you won't have to stress concerning it any longer. After about ten years, it will additionally be essential to reseal the entire roofing system. To do this, you'll need to climb onto the roofing system, however be very careful when you do.
Next, you'll wish to clean your roof covering completely, so as to eliminate any kind of dust particles. You can make use of a lengthy handled brush for this, however never ever use a cleaner that has petroleum solvents or citrus components on your rubber or plastic roof. These kinds of cleaners will cause permanent damage to the surface area.
While you're cleaning, remove any type of debris or old roof material, but be careful while you do this as you might easily elongate a tear, or also punch a hole through the roofing system. You need to after that dry the roof covering as best as you can. Note: Rubber recreational vehicle roof coverings can be really slippery when damp.
After the roof covering is clean, you are going to intend to examine the seams for openings, splits or peeling off, so you can reseal wherever required. You'll want to make a factor of resealing all seams when a year whether or not they reveal indicators of wear.
When it comes to picking the most effective RV roofing system sealer, you'll desire to consider whether you are repairing a tear, resealing a seam, or securing the whole roofing system. The type of roof covering is also important to remember, as RV roofs can be made from either E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er) and TPO (Thermal Polyolefin) and you require the product you utilize to be suitable with your roof kind.
Dicor Self-Leveling Lap Sealer is a good selection for looking at old roofing system seals. It can be utilized for area sealing or to reseal every joint on the recreational vehicle roofing. Just cleanse the area well and use with a caulk gun. Right stuff will level itself out, so do not stress over that component.
